General Electric (GE) has launched a new manufacturing technology centre in Dammam. The new GE Energy Manufacturing Technology Centre provides services in the braoder Middle East region, Europe and Africa with innovative energy technology services as well as production. The centre is developed in association with Ali A Tamimi Company, GE s long-term joint venture partner.
GE is also investing $150 million more in a regional manufacturing hub of equipment for the energy industry, taking the total investment in the GE Energy Manufacturing Technology Centre to $250 million.
